How can enabling automatic updates enhance security?

Enabling automatic updates significantly enhances security by ensuring that software is regularly patched. When software developers identify vulnerabilities or bugs, they release updates or patches to address these issues. By automating the process of checking for and installing these updates, users can ensure they always have the latest version of the software, which includes critical security fixes.

Regular updates help protect against newly discovered threats by closing security gaps that could be exploited by malicious actors. Without timely updates, systems may remain vulnerable for extended periods, increasing the risk of attacks such as malware infections, data breaches, or unauthorized access. Therefore, the practice of enabling automatic updates plays a crucial role in maintaining software security and safeguarding sensitive information.
